Hi team,

Before I hand off the 3.2 release, please note the humidity sensor drift reported on Verdana controllers in the Elmbrook trial site. Drift exceeds 4% after roughly ten days of continuous operation; firmware 3.2.1 adds an automatic recalibration cycle every 72 hours. Support should advise growers to install 3.2.1 and trigger a manual recalibration once. The hotfix bundle must be verified before distribution, so I'm including the signing key used for the 3.2.1 packages below.

release key, fahof-yagap: bky3_m5d

# Environments: Glimmerkit snapshot testing

Snapshot tests for UI components run in three environments: local, the Fenwood CI pool, and nightly cross-browser. Snapshots are deterministic only if font loading is stubbed — see the render harness. Maintainers: never approve diffs from local runs. Each environment's harness starts with the following configuration values.

settings of yajof-yajog:
wenix:
  log_level: info
  metrics_host: metrics.wenix.lumiclabs.internal
  pin: 4766
  pool_size: 8

Present: R. Antova (chair), J. Marsh, L. Okafor, S. Brande.

The launch timeline for Quellis One was confirmed: pre-orders open in week 14, general availability in week 18. Sales leads will receive demo units and updated pricing sheets two weeks prior. Marketing confirmed the campaign will focus on the Northvale and Esterbrook territories first. Training sessions are scheduled for the final week of the quarter. Before closing, the chair asked that the next item remain confidential to attendees.

management briefing: Only 33 of the 504 pilot accounts renewed Holox, so a churn review is set for August 1. Fenysix Logistics is in early talks to buy Zoroxix Group for about $459.9 million.

Escalation for the Userland split: if the extraction of the user module from the Bramblewick monolith starts throwing cross-schema foreign key errors, don't just re-run the migration — it'll make things worse. Flip the `userland_shadow_reads` flag off, note the failing table in the split tracker, and ping whoever's on the platform rotation. After 30 minutes without a response, escalate formally. Reviewers: if you spot dual-write code touching both schemas, flag it hard. For escalations outside business hours, use this address.

pager mailbox: holius@nelvrogrid.internal